Understanding Car Key Types
Before seeking replacement services, it is vital to identify the type of key your vehicle uses. Here are the main types:

Traditional Keys: Often described as "cut" keys, these are the easiest and earliest kind of car keys. They do not have transponder chips and are easy to replicate.

Transponder Keys: These keys consist of a chip that interacts with the car's ignition system to start the vehicle. If a transponder key ends up being harmed or lost, it requires reprogramming together with a replacement.

Smart Keys: Also referred to as distance keys, these enable motorists to unlock and start their cars without eliminating the key from their pocket or bag. Replacing clever keys is often more complex and can cost more due to the innovative innovation involved.

Key Fobs: These gadgets use remote access for locking or opening the vehicle and sometimes starting the engine. Comparable to wise keys, replacing key fobs typically involves shows.

The cost can vary from ₤ 2 for fundamental cut keys to over ₤ 600 for complicated smart keys. Usually, you can expect to pay between ₤ 50 and ₤ 200.
Q2: How long does the process of key replacement take?
Typically, key replacement can take anywhere from a few minutes (for traditional keys) to a few days (for particular wise keys ordered from car dealerships).
Q3: Can I program a car key myself?
It depends on the type of key. Some traditional keys can be easily duplicated at home, while transponder and smart keys normally need customized devices.
Q4: What should I do if I lose my only car key?
If you lose your only key, get in touch with a locksmith or a dealer as soon as possible. They may require your vehicle identification number (VIN) to produce a new key.
Q5: Is it safe to utilize mobile key replacement services?
Yes, many mobile services are reliable, but ensure you select reliable companies with positive reviews and verified qualifications.
